Day 1: Gundam HG 1/144 Psycho Gundam

Posted: Saturday, November 28, 2009 by Shaun in Labels: , ,
2

Batch 1. For the black parts with red details, I first sprayed the black and filled in the red with lacquer paint. It would have been better to spray a base white, then red over with acrylic paint.

Day 0: Gundam HG 1/144 Psycho Gundam

Posted: Friday, November 27, 2009 by Shaun in Labels: , ,
0

The next kit I will attempt is the Flying Fridge Psycho Gundam.

Gundam HG 1/144 Psycho Gundam

This is one of my favourite models and I already have the Tamashii Nation Night Version that I picked up at the Gundam Fiesta at Compass Point.

Gundam HG 1/144 Psycho Gundam

I will follow the colour scheme, with the exception of colouring the white parts silver. Also, the yellow streaks on his body require masking, so I'll do my best to pull it off. Due to the need for masking, this kit is alightly more challenging that the previous Gundams that I have built.
